Sales Statistics (Houses)
Year | Median | Growth | Low | High | # Sales |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2009 | $435,000 | 0.0% | $269,500 | $1,116,000 | 226 |
2010 | $515,000 | +15.5% | $30,000 | $1,940,000 | 319 |
2011 | $470,000 | -9.6% | $295,000 | $1,500,000 | 198 |
2012 | $437,500 | -7.4% | $180,000 | $3,750,000 | 186 |
2013 | $460,000 | +4.9% | $290,000 | $871,000 | 238 |
2014 | $500,000 | +8.0% | $240,000 | $860,000 | 269 |
2015 | $565,000 | +11.5% | $233,000 | $1,200,000 | 252 |
2016 | $600,000 | +5.8% | $282,000 | $1,460,000 | 267 |
2017 | $770,000 | +22.1% | $355,000 | $1,610,000 | 249 |
2018 | $730,000 | -5.5% | $325,000 | $1,750,000 | 170 |
2019 | $707,000 | -3.3% | $432,500 | $1,600,000 | 175 |
2020 | $745,000 | +5.1% | $346,000 | $1,330,000 | 133 |
2021 | $860,000 | +13.4% | $412,500 | $2,580,000 | 235 |
2022 | $881,000 | +2.4% | $210,000 | $2,425,000 | 164 |
2023 | $820,000 | -7.4% | $440,000 | $1,550,000 | 175 |
2024 | $800,000 | -2.5% | $360,000 | $1,422,500 | 46 |

Rent Statistics (Houses)
Year | Median | Growth | Low | High | # Rents |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
2011 | $330 | 0.0% | $120 | $600 | 301 |
2012 | $330 | 0.0% | $200 | $600 | 276 |
2013 | $330 | 0.0% | $150 | $521 | 274 |
2014 | $350 | +5.7% | $210 | $630 | 249 |
2015 | $350 | 0.0% | $260 | $2,260 | 325 |
2016 | $365 | +4.1% | $225 | $850 | 346 |
2017 | $380 | +3.9% | $270 | $850 | 345 |
2018 | $400 | +5.0% | $230 | $800 | 273 |
2019 | $400 | 0.0% | $225 | $690 | 292 |
2020 | $400 | 0.0% | $250 | $50,000 | 249 |
2021 | $400 | 0.0% | $230 | $1,651 | 311 |
2022 | $420 | +4.8% | $230 | $1,651 | 274 |
2023 | $500 | +16.0% | $340 | $2,167 | 176 |
2024 | $575 | +13.0% | $420 | $850 | 48 |
